As a vegetarian of 40 years I was so looking forward to coming here for some original, flavoursome food especially based on the reviews. The place is small and cosy and beautifully set up. However, on walking in even though there were other diners it felt as though we had to whisper and was a little uncomfortable to start. The service was fabulous. The food however didn’t live up to expectations unfortunately. The veggie dumplings were good as was the hispi cabbage. However, cauliflower cheese was lukewarm, too thick and did not have a sniff of cheese about it and was quite bland. The flatbread was an overpowering mix of the spicy hummous, then loaded with onion relish, topped with a tasteless cheese. The chocolate and miso tart was the show stopper - amazing. Such a shame overall as had such high hopes for real flavoursome food. Final thing was the ‘additional charges on the receipt - charity and service. Felt obliged to pay them.
